Day 6: Wellington

We are happy to leave you in Wellington or drop you off at Wellington Airport or Ferry Terminal or if you prefer you can return to Auckland with us. From Wellington to Auckland is a full day’s drive taking about 10 hours, so your guide will depart in the morning after a great week during which you have explored some of the most beautiful parts of New Zealand.
